Far Cry 4 puts the player in the role of Ajay Ghale and pits him against a deadly antagonist and an even deadlier environment. Caught in the middle of a brutal Civil War while fulfilling his mother's dying wish, Ghale must fight back against the oppression of Kyrat's leader, Pagan Min, while also battling the ruthlessness of the jungle.

Saiyuki: Journey West is a turn based strategy game based on the Chinese novel "Journey to the West". A monk takes a pilgrimage to India with several unusual traveling companions in order to restore peace to the land.
Skyblazer is an action platformer from Sony Imagesoft, released exclusively on the Super Nintendo.
Famicom RPG released by Sunsoft in 1989. Set in ancient India, characters and events from Hindu mythology provide most of the game's backdrop.
Exile, also known as XZR II, is the side scrolling, action RPG sequel to XZR. It was first released for Japanese computers in 1988. Both North American releases, especially the Genesis one, were censored due to the heavy religious, adult and drug-related themes.
Gandhara (ガンダーラ), also known as Crusade of Gandhara Buddha (ガンダーラ仏陀の聖戦), is an action-adventure-RPG that was released by Enix in 1987, for home computers exclusively in Japan.
